Chouteau Lock And Dam 17Home > Chouteau Lock And Dam 17 > Chouteau Lock And Dam 17 Description: Named for Col. Auguste P. Chouteau, whose father built a shipyard on the river bank to build keelboats for the fur trade. Visit the web site for more information about this and other Tulsa District lakes. Directions: From Muskogee, 7 mi N on US 69, 3 mi SE on access road.
